2009, Hyped 2 Death
Terrific girl-vocal D.I.Y./post-punk from the West Country (Somerset, UK). Unmannered vocals, grinding minimal instrumentals and a pound-ing/tribal/ Bo Diddley backbeat.
"A surefire fix for fans of Kleenex and Delta 5..." - J. Edward Keyes, Magnet
"A witch's brew of The Vaselines, surf and 60's garage...The Fuzzbox-esque half sweet, half swaggering 'It's Hip' and surfy 'The Man with the Spiked-Toed Shoes' could have been one of Rough Trade's finest hours." - Ed Zed, Rock Bottom
